Now is the best time to be a bass angler on Lake St. Clair in at least the last 50 years according to a recent long-term MDNR fisheries research study.

Due to low water levels on the Great Lakes, particularly Lake St. Clair, the mouth of the channel at the Michigan DNR Clinton River Cutoff ramp needs to be dredged.

djkimmel

Between always raining on whatever day is picked, and difficulty finding a good frog lake hard to get very many people to show up. Plus, some anglers are fishing lots of tournaments... plus, some anglers don't want to only fish frogs (though if you could come up with a good enough frog lake that could change).

I think it is better to define what's a frog clearly if it is done. Personally, not crazy about the hollow body frogs only idea, but soft baits only, topwater only, things like that can be part of it and still be fun. You really need a GOOD frog lake that enough people can get to. Not sure where that is these days??
